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Civic

Costs and Efficiency:

Looking at overall running costs, both models reveal some interesting differences in everyday economy.

Mitsubishi Grandis is clearly cheaper – starting at 25,200 £ , while the Honda Civic costs 32,500 £ . That’s a price difference of around 7,294 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Mitsubishi Grandis uses 4.3 L/100km and is very slightly more efficient than the Honda Civic with 4.7 L/100km. The difference is about 0.4 L/100km.

Grandis

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Honda Civic offers somewhat more power – delivering 184 HP compared to 158 HP. That’s roughly 26 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Honda Civic is slightly quicker – completing the sprint in 7.8 s, while the Mitsubishi Grandis takes 9.1 s. That’s about 1.3 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Honda Civic delivers moderately more torque with 315 Nm compared to 265 Nm. That’s about 50 Nm more.

Civic

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In terms of curb weight, Mitsubishi Grandis is a bit lighter – 1,359 kg compared to 1,517 kg. The difference is around 158 kg.

When it comes to payload, the Mitsubishi Grandis carries moderately more – 459 kg compared to 397 kg. That’s a difference of about 62 kg.

Honda Civic

The Honda Civic mixes practical daily usability with a surprisingly engaging driving character, wrapping clever interior design and dependable engineering in a tidy, modern package. It’s a smart buy for drivers who want sensible reliability, a bit of fun behind the wheel, and a shape that never looks like it’s trying too hard.

details

Mitsubishi Grandis

The Mitsubishi Grandis is a no-nonsense MPV that hides a surprisingly sleek profile, making family duty look almost stylish. It’s spacious, easy to drive, and built to shrug off daily chaos, though the cabin feels dated and it prefers a relaxed cruise to any hot-hatch antics.
